63 references to GetCopyConstructor
Microsoft.CodeAnalysis.CSharp.Features.UnitTests (63)
EditAndContinue\LineEditTests.cs (2)
1131
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
1202
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
EditAndContinue\TopLevelEditingTests.cs (61)
3284
SemanticEdit(SemanticEditKind.Update, c => methodName switch { ".ctor" => c.
GetCopyConstructor
("C"), "Equals" => c.GetSpecializedEqualsOverload("C"), _ => c.GetMember("C." + methodName) }),
3332
SemanticEdit(SemanticEditKind.Update, c => methodName switch { ".ctor" => c.
GetCopyConstructor
("C"), "Equals" => c.GetSpecializedEqualsOverload("C"), _ => c.GetMember("C." + methodName) }));
3350
SemanticEdit(SemanticEditKind.Update, c => methodName switch { ".ctor" => c.
GetCopyConstructor
("C"), "Equals" => c.GetSpecializedEqualsOverload("C"), _ => c.GetMember("C." + methodName) }));
3378
SemanticEdit(SemanticEditKind.Update, c => methodName switch { ".ctor" => c.
GetCopyConstructor
("C"), "Equals" => c.GetSpecializedEqualsOverload("C"), _ => c.GetMember("C." + methodName) }),
3415
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
3471
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
3492
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
3513
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
3533
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
3590
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
3613
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
3730
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
3754
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
3807
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
3833
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
3871
expectedEdits.Add(S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")));
3903
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
3926
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
3953
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
3995
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
4059
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
4113
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
4219
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
4245
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
4267
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
4292
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
4314
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
4341
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
11032
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
11144
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
11237
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
11277
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
11324
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
11352
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
11376
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
11399
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
11421
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
11448
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
11473
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
11498
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
11522
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
11694
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
11791
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
11813
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
11836
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
11859
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
11881
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
11902
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
12089
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
12340
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
12365
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
12386
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
12408
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
12438
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
12461
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
13014
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
13036
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
13353
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")));
13461
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
13591
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")),
13720
SemanticEdit(SemanticEditKind.Update, c => c.
GetCopyConstructor
("C")));